Editorial Review
Talent, Innovation, Style, Charisma, Passion and Versatility are just a few of the words that come to mind when people talk about the true artistry that has become Jill Scott's trademark.
Jill's chameleon-like ability to passionately perform in an eclectic array of genres, from hip hop, to jazz, to urban alternative, to spoken word, to latin jazz and gospel, has led many of her fans and peers to call her "The Real Thing."
Jill Scott Collaborations is arguably the most unique set of collaborations by one artist ever assembled. The Jill Scott Collaborations CD has something for music fans of all types as it features many of Jill's collaborative efforts over the past six years including her incredible work with WILL SMITH, SERGIO MENDES AND WILL.I.AM of the Black Eyed Peas, MOS DEF, CHRIS BOTTI, AL JARREAU AND GEORGE BENSON, KIRK FRANKLIN, MOS DEF, LUPE FIASCO, and others.

A formidable talent for certain, but still lacks the brilliance of her first album 
2007-10-09
Earthy, realistic, and more musically gifted than Ciara, Ashanti, and Rihanna in one, Jill Scott just keeps carrying the flag for "real" soulstresses in today's music world, and on this album she invites a number of notable guests, some legendary and some not so, to join with her to help create more of the rich, atmospheric "words and sounds" that have become her trademark. Not that someone of her caliber would necessarily need such help, but contributions from the likes of George Benson, Kirk Franklin, Darius Rucker (of Hootie & The Blowfish fame), and others is hardly a bad thing. Although the laid-back, easygoing style of veteran rapper Common makes the song "8 Minutes To Sunrise" a respectable offering, it also becomes apparent here, like with Mariah Carey, that having singing AND rapping in the same song (especially when you're such a great singer), is usually not such a great idea.
